Question: Im new to astrophotography. What am i doing wrong?
So i have this telescope
http://www.telescopes.com/telescopes/reflecting-telescopes/celestronnexstar130slttelescope.cfm
and i bought this t adaptor and t ring to go along with my canon eos.
http://www.telescopes.com/telescope-accessories/photographic/celestrontadapteruniversal114inch.cfm
http://www.telescopes.com/telescope-accessories/photographic/cameratring2.cfm
But all i get are white blobs. What am i doing wrong? Im just pointing it at the moon for some beginner shots, but nothing comes in clear. Do i need more equipment, or am i being a total noob right now?
Oh and here is the camera i havehttp://www.usa.canon.com/consumer/controller?act=ModelInfoAct&fcategoryid=139&modelid=10464
Answer: Listen to Astrum Magister–he can do good work, you can see by the quality of his shot.
The camera and telescope combo you have will be hard to work to a proper focus–this is why:
The eyepiece (no camera) comes to a focus when the light is only an inch outside the telescope tube, well inside the focuser. That is too deep for the camera focal plane chip to reach easily. You are more than two inches too far from the side of the tube to focus the camera on infinity (the moon). Prove this to yourself by practicing in daylight on an object at least a mile away. Can’t focus? I thought so.
If you can’t focus in daylight a mile away, you can’t focus on the moon at night.
How to solve–you must one of these methods:
Move camera a lot closer to the side of the tube. The focuser needs to be lower. A new model of less height could be bought and installed.
Move mirror at bottom of scope closer to the top end of the scope, which will move the focused light out farther toward the camera. Not easy.
Put in a Barlow lens between focuser and camera. This will move the focused light out closer to the camera. You also get 2X or 3X higher magnification. But the field of view of the shot is half or a third as wide, and the light intensity is only 1/4 to 1/9 as much.
Put eyepiece in focuser tube, and hold complete camera behind eyepiece. This is the “afocal” photo system. This is hard to do without making clamps to hold camera over eyepiece, or put camera on another tripod (not convenient).
Put eyepiece in focuser, and put camera in special adapter behind eyepiece lens barrel, with camera lens removed. This is eyepiece projection. This is very high magnification method. It is difficult to get a good shot with fine focus this way, but can be done.

Question: Do I need to buy for my fisheye adapter ring? (clear yes or no answer please)?okay I have the JVC Everio GZ-120 ms in red. and I want a fish-eye lens and I would like to buy to know if I need to purchase this adapter ring to the fish-eye lens on my camera fisheye fit: http://www.amazon.com/Opteka-Fisheye-30-5mm -Digital-Camcorders/dp/B00191QKMQ/ref = Pd_cp_p_1 adapter ring: http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B0002E3WJA/ref=pd_luc_sim_01_02 I also want a clear yes or no answer Example: yes, you need to buy it "and explain why.
Answer: the Opteka fish-eye lens is 30.5 mm, the same size as the filter ring on the ms-gz's 120th there is no reason to get the step up adapter ring. so that is clearly no.
